Government

Sacramento web development for the government layer is mostly procurement-portal and constituent-application work. State-vendor IT and SaaS contractors need product surfaces that pass DGS accessibility review and integrate with Cal eProcure. Lobbying and government-affairs firms along Capitol Mall need secure document-sharing and client-portal tools. Public-sector consulting practices want RFP intake, response-tracking, and post-award compliance dashboards. The non-negotiables: WCAG 2.1 AA conformance, audit logging, and a clear separation between marketing surfaces and authenticated tools. Anything sold into a state agency is reviewed for accessibility, security posture, and data-handling, so the application architecture has to look defensible from day one.

Healthcare

Sacramento's healthcare app work runs through UC Davis Health, Sutter, Kaiser, Adventist, and the long tail of independent specialty practices around Midtown, Arden-Arcade, and Folsom. Custom development here means patient portals, intake and screening flows, telehealth front ends, referral-network tools, and analytics dashboards that respect HIPAA and California's CMIA. Behavioral-health and counseling groups need scheduling and asynchronous-messaging applications with consent capture. Imaging and diagnostic centers want patient-facing result-delivery experiences. Most builds are React or Next.js front ends against HIPAA-eligible APIs and databases, with BAAs in place across every vendor in the chain. Marketing surfaces sit elsewhere — PHI never lands in the CMS.

How do we build a Sacramento application that will survive state-vendor procurement review?

+
State procurement reviewers look at three things: accessibility (WCAG 2.1 AA at minimum, with documented conformance), security posture (data handling, encryption at rest and in transit, vendor BAAs where applicable), and a working audit trail. A Sacramento-state-targeted application is built with those concerns from the architecture stage, not retrofitted. That usually means a separate authenticated tier with logging, SSO support, role-based access control, and a published accessibility statement tied to a real conformance audit. Cal eProcure routing and STD 213 templates dictate the contract surface; the application surface has to match.

WordPress vs. Next.js for a Sacramento healthcare practice — which is right?

+
For a marketing site, either works if accessibility and CMIA-aware analytics are configured properly. For anything touching patient data — intake forms, scheduling, messaging, telehealth — Next.js or another React framework against a HIPAA-eligible API is the cleaner pattern. WordPress plugin stacks frequently fail audit because PHI ends up in plugin databases, third-party analytics tools, or chat widgets without BAAs. UC Davis-, Sutter-, and Kaiser-area Sacramento practices typically run a CMS for marketing and a separately deployed authenticated app for patient interaction. Single sign-on ties them together.

What does HIPAA + CMIA mean for a Sacramento patient portal we are building?

+
HIPAA sets the federal floor on patient privacy. California's CMIA is broader: it covers more types of medical information, applies to more entities, and can carry private right of action for violations. A Sacramento patient portal has to meet both. Practically, that means signed BAAs with every vendor in the data path (hosting, database, monitoring, analytics, email, SMS), encryption at rest and in transit, audit logs of every PHI access, and a clear separation between marketing analytics (which never sees PHI) and the authenticated application layer (which does). Marketing pixels do not run on authenticated pages.

How long does a custom Sacramento web application typically take?

+
An MVP for a single workflow — RFP intake, patient scheduling, partner portal — is generally 10 to 14 weeks with a small dedicated team. State-vendor applications add four to six weeks for accessibility audit, security review, and procurement conformance. Healthcare apps add two to four weeks for HIPAA and CMIA architecture review and BAA execution. Most Sacramento buyers prefer phased delivery: a working slice in production by week 12, then quarterly releases against a published roadmap. That cadence aligns with the way state agencies and large health systems budget against fiscal years.

What integrations come up most often on Sacramento state-vendor applications?

+
State-vendor applications typically need to talk to FI$Cal (the state financial system) for billing and reporting, Cal eProcure for procurement workflows, and the agency's own SSO (often Azure AD or Okta) for user authentication. Healthcare-adjacent state work also needs HL7 / FHIR integrations against partner systems. On the data side, most state applications need to export to ad-hoc reporting tools (Power BI, Tableau) on demand. Designing the integration layer up front — as a clean internal API rather than ad hoc connectors — saves the application from rewriting every time procurement asks for a new feed.

Can we host a Sacramento state-vendor app on Vercel or do we need GovCloud?

+
It depends on the data classification. Most state-vendor marketing surfaces and lower-sensitivity applications can run on commercial cloud (Vercel for the front end, AWS or Azure for the API tier). Anything touching CJI (criminal justice information), regulated health data, or specifically classified state data may need to live in a FedRAMP-aligned environment, often AWS GovCloud or Azure Government. The contract usually specifies the data class. We typically architect Sacramento state applications so the front end is portable and the data tier can move between environments without rewriting the application.

How do we handle ADA / Unruh Act exposure on a Sacramento web application?

+
California is one of the most active venues for ADA Title III website lawsuits and Unruh Act demand letters, and Sacramento businesses across legal, real-estate, retail, and healthcare have been targeted in volume. The defensible posture is to design for WCAG 2.1 AA from the start, run an accessibility audit before launch, fix the findings, publish an accessibility statement with a real contact path, and treat accessibility as a recurring concern across releases. Inside a custom application, that means accessible component libraries, real keyboard navigation, ARIA where appropriate, and automated CI checks plus periodic manual review.
